小黑海龟汤题目及答案_第1页
小黑海龟汤题目及答案_第2页
小黑海龟汤题目及答案_第3页
小黑海龟汤题目及答案_第4页
小黑海龟汤题目及答案_第5页
已阅读5页,还剩6页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

小黑海龟汤题目及答案考试时间:120分钟 总分:100分 年级/班级:五年级/(3)班

小黑海龟汤题目及答案

一、选择题

1.在编程中,海龟图形的移动指令不包括以下哪个?

A.forward

B.backward

C.right

D.jump

2.下列哪个指令可以使海龟向前移动?

A.left

B.forward

C.turn

D.move

3.如果海龟当前方向朝上,执行一次right90指令后,海龟的方向变为?

A.向上

B.向右

C.向左

D.向下

4.以下哪个指令可以使海龟向后移动?

A.forward

B.backward

C.right

D.left

5.海龟图形的移动速度可以通过哪个指令调整?

A.speed

B.fast

C.slow

D.velocity

6.下列哪个指令可以使海龟向左旋转90度?

A.right

B.left

C.turn

D.rotate

7.如果海龟当前方向朝右,执行一次left90指令后,海龟的方向变为?

A.向上

B.向右

C.向左

D.向下

8.以下哪个指令可以使海龟画一个正方形?

A.forward100,right90,forward100,right90,forward100,right90,forward100,right90

B.forward100,left90,forward100,left90,forward100,left90,forward100,left90

C.forward100,right45,forward100,right45,forward100,right45,forward100,right45

D.forward100,left45,forward100,left45,forward100,left45,forward100,left45

9.以下哪个指令可以使海龟画一个圆形?

A.circle50

B.arc50

C.round50

D.curve50

10.如果海龟当前位置在坐标(0,0),执行一次forward100指令后,海龟的新位置是?

A.(0,100)

B.(100,0)

C.(0,-100)

D.(-100,0)

二、填空题

1.海龟图形的移动指令中,表示向右旋转90度的指令是_______。

2.海龟图形的移动指令中,表示向前移动的指令是_______。

3.海龟图形的移动指令中,表示向后移动的指令是_______。

4.海龟图形的移动指令中,表示向左旋转90度的指令是_______。

5.海龟图形的移动指令中,表示调整移动速度的指令是_______。

6.海龟图形的移动指令中,表示画一个正方形的指令是_______。

7.海龟图形的移动指令中,表示画一个圆形的指令是_______。

8.如果海龟当前方向朝上,执行一次right90指令后,海龟的方向变为_______。

9.如果海龟当前位置在坐标(0,0),执行一次forward100指令后,海龟的新位置是_______。

10.海龟图形的移动指令中,表示向右旋转45度的指令是_______。

三、多选题

1.以下哪些指令可以使海龟移动?

A.forward

B.backward

C.right

D.left

2.以下哪些指令可以使海龟旋转?

A.right

B.left

C.turn

D.rotate

3.以下哪些指令可以调整海龟的移动速度?

A.speed

B.fast

C.slow

D.velocity

4.以下哪些指令可以画一个正方形?

A.forward100,right90,forward100,right90,forward100,right90,forward100,right90

B.forward100,left90,forward100,left90,forward100,left90,forward100,left90

C.forward100,right45,forward100,right45,forward100,right45,forward100,right45

D.forward100,left45,forward100,left45,forward100,left45,forward100,left45

5.以下哪些指令可以画一个圆形?

A.circle50

B.arc50

C.round50

D.curve50

四、判断题

1.海龟图形的移动指令中,表示向左旋转90度的指令是left。

2.海龟图形的移动指令中,表示向前移动的指令是forward。

3.海龟图形的移动指令中,表示向后移动的指令是backward。

4.海龟图形的移动指令中,表示调整移动速度的指令是speed。

5.如果海龟当前方向朝上,执行一次right90指令后,海龟的方向变为向右。

6.如果海龟当前位置在坐标(0,0),执行一次forward100指令后,海龟的新位置是(100,0)。

7.海龟图形的移动指令中,表示画一个圆形的指令是circle。

8.海龟图形的移动指令中,表示画一个正方形的指令是forward100,right90,forward100,right90,forward100,right90,forward100,right90。

9.海龟图形的移动指令中,表示向右旋转45度的指令是right45。

10.以下指令可以使海龟移动:forward,backward。

五、问答题

1.请简述海龟图形的移动指令中,表示向前移动、向后移动、向右旋转90度、向左旋转90度的指令分别是什么。

2.请描述如何使用海龟图形的移动指令画一个正方形。

3.请说明如何使用海龟图形的移动指令调整海龟的移动速度。

试卷答案

一、选择题

1.答案:D.jump

解析:在编程中,海龟图形的移动指令通常包括forward(向前移动)、backward(向后移动)、right(向右旋转)、left(向左旋转)等,而jump并不是标准的移动指令。

2.答案:B.forward

解析:forward指令用于使海龟向前移动,这是海龟图形编程中最基本的移动指令之一。

3.答案:B.向右

解析:如果海龟当前方向朝上,执行一次right90指令后,海龟的方向会变为向右。right指令表示向右旋转90度。

4.答案:B.backward

解析:backward指令用于使海龟向后移动,与forward指令相反。

5.答案:A.speed

解析:speed指令用于调整海龟的移动速度,可以设置不同的速度值来控制海龟的移动快慢。

6.答案:B.left

解析:left指令用于使海龟向左旋转90度,与right指令相反。

7.答案:C.向左

解析:如果海龟当前方向朝右,执行一次left90指令后,海龟的方向会变为向左。left指令表示向左旋转90度。

8.答案:A.forward100,right90,forward100,right90,forward100,right90,forward100,right90

解析:画一个正方形需要海龟向前移动100个单位,然后向右旋转90度,重复四次。选项A正确描述了这一过程。

9.答案:A.circle50

解析:circle指令用于画一个圆形,参数50表示圆形的半径。其他选项如arc、round、curve并不是标准的画圆形指令。

10.答案:B.(100,0)

解析:如果海龟当前位置在坐标(0,0),执行一次forward100指令后,海龟会向前移动100个单位,新位置变为(100,0)。

二、填空题

1.答案:right

解析:right指令用于使海龟向右旋转90度。

2.答案:forward

解析:forward指令用于使海龟向前移动。

3.答案:backward

解析:backward指令用于使海龟向后移动。

4.答案:left

解析:left指令用于使海龟向左旋转90度。

5.答案:speed

解析:speed指令用于调整海龟的移动速度。

6.答案:forward100,right90,forward100,right90,forward100,right90,forward100,right90

解析:画一个正方形需要海龟向前移动100个单位,然后向右旋转90度,重复四次。

7.答案:circle

解析:circle指令用于画一个圆形。

8.答案:向右

解析:如果海龟当前方向朝上,执行一次right90指令后,海龟的方向会变为向右。

9.答案:(100,0)

解析:如果海龟当前位置在坐标(0,0),执行一次forward100指令后,海龟会向前移动100个单位,新位置变为(100,0)。

10.答案:right45

解析:right45指令用于使海龟向右旋转45度。

三、多选题

1.答案:A.forward,B.backward

解析:forward和backward指令可以使海龟移动,而right、left指令用于旋转海龟的方向。

2.答案:A.right,B.left

解析:right和left指令可以使海龟旋转,而turn和rotate并不是标准的旋转指令。

3.答案:A.speed

解析:speed指令用于调整海龟的移动速度,而fast、slow、velocity并不是标准的调整速度指令。

4.答案:A.forward100,right90,forward100,right90,forward100,right90,forward100,right90

解析:只有选项A正确描述了画一个正方形的过程,其他选项描述的指令组合不正确。

5.答案:A.circle

解析:circle指令用于画一个圆形,而arc、round、curve并不是标准的画圆形指令。

四、判断题

1.答案:正确

解析:left指令确实用于使海龟向左旋转90度。

2.答案:正确

解析:forward指令确实用于使海龟向前移动。

3.答案:正确

解析:backward指令确实用于使海龟向后移动。

4.答案:正确

解析:speed指令确实用于调整海龟的移动速度。

5.答案:正确

解析:如果海龟当前方向朝上,执行一次right90指令后,海龟的方向会变为向右。

6.答案:正确

解析:如果海龟当前位置在坐标(0,0),执行一次forward100指令后,海龟的新位置会变为(100,0)。

7.答案:正确

解析:circle指令确实用于画一个圆形。

8.答案:正确

解析:forward100,right90,forward100,right90,forward100,right90,forward100,right90确实描述了画一个正方形的过程。

9.答案:正确

解析:right45指令确实用于使海龟向右旋转45度。

10.答案:正确

解析:forward和backward指令确实可以使海龟移动。

五、问答题

1.请简述海龟图形的移动指令中,表示向前移动、向后移动、向右旋转90度、向左旋转90度的指令分别是什么。

答案:表示向前移动的指令是forward,表示向后移动的指令是backward,表示向右旋转90度的指令是right,表示向左旋转90度的指令是left。

2.请描述如何使用海龟图形的移动指令画一个正方形。

答案:要使用海龟图形的移动指令画一个正方形,可

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论